Logic Model Workshop (full day)

 

What: This full day workshop is designed to cover an overview of Logic models, a discussion of why HUD is requiring a logic model the benefits of developing and implementing logic models, and how to prepare a HUD logic model.

 

Other topics will include:

  • Developing performance measurement systems;
  • Differences between outputs and outcomes;
  • Developing appropriate evaluations plans; and
  • Evaluating your project-specific logic model

 

The workshop will involve training activities that will assist participants in developing, reviewing and evaluating HUD logic models. During the workshop, participants will be provided technical assistance in developing a logic model for projects that may be submitted in the 2006 funding cycle .

Who: This training is intended for the people that will be writing the grant. It is most relevant to Development Directors and senior staff responsible for implementing the programs and setting the performance measures.
